您好,欢迎来到标准下载网!

【JT交通运输标准】 出租汽车服务管理信息系统第4部分:数据交换与共享

本网站 发布时间: 2025-06-05 10:35:01
  • JT/T905.4-2014
  • 现行

基本信息

  • 标准号:

    JT/T 905.4-2014

  • 标准名称:

    出租汽车服务管理信息系统第4部分:数据交换与共享

  • 标准类别:

    交通行业标准(JT)

  • 标准状态:

    现行
  • 出版语种:

    简体中文
  • 下载格式:

    .zip .pdf
  • 下载大小:

    9.71 MB

标准分类号

关联标准

出版信息

标准简介标准简介/下载

点击下载

标准简介:

JT/T 905.4-2014 Taxi service and management information system-Part 4 :Data exchange and sharing.
1范围
JT/T 905.4规定了市级客运出租汽车服务管理信息系统与省部平台之间数据交换的技术要求,包括通信方式、安全认证、功能实现流程、协议消息格式和数据实体格式等内容。
JT/T 905.4适用于出租汽车服务管理信息系统与省部平台之间的数据交换与共享。
2规范性引用文件
下列文件对于本文件的应用是必不可少的。凡是注日期的引用文件,仅注日期的版本适用于本文件。凡是不注日期的引用文件,其最新版本(包括所有的修改单)适用于本文件。
CB/T 2260中华人民共和国行政区划代码
GB/T 2261. 1个人基本信息分类与代码第1部分:人的性别代码
GB/T 3304中国各民族名称的罗马字母拼写法和代码
GB/T 4658学历代码
GB/T 11714全国组织机构代码编制规则
GB/T 12402经济类型分类与代码
GA 482中华人民共和国机动车驾驶证件
JT/T 415- -2006道路运输电子政务平台编目编码规则
JT/T 905.2- -2014出租汽车服务管理信息系统第2 部分:运营专用设备
JT/T 905.3- -2014出租汽车服务 管理信息系统第3 部分:信息数据元
3术语、定义和缩略语
3.1术语和定 义
下列术语和定义适用于本文件。
3.1.1上级平台superior platform
出租汽车服务管理信息系统中的省级、部级系统。
3.1.2下级平台inferior platform
出租汽车服务管理信息系统中的市级系统、接人部级系统的省级系统。

标准内容标准内容

部分标准内容:

ICS35.240.60
备案号:
中华人民共和国交通运输行业标准JT/T905.4—2014
出租汽车服务管理信息系统
第4部分:数据交换与共享
Taxi service and management information system-Part 4:Data exchange and sharing2014-04-15发布
中华人民共和国交通运输部
2014-09-01实施
规范性引用文件
术语、定义和缩略语
术语和定义
缩略语
4技术要求
通信方式
安全认证
功能实现流程
协议消息格式
数据实体格式
5常量定义:
5.1业务数据类型标识-
子业务类型标识,
JT/T905.4—2014
HiiKAoNi KAca
iiKAoNiKAca
JT/T905《出租汽车服务管理信息系统》分为四个部分:第1部分:总体技术要求;
第2部分:运营专用设备;
第3部分:信息数据元;
第4部分:数据交换与共享。
本部分为JT/T905的第4部分。
本部分按照GB/T1.1—2009给出的规则起草。本部分由交通运输部信息通信和导航标准化技术委员会提出并归口。本部分起草单位:交通运输部公路科学研究院。JT/T905.4—2014
本部分主要起草人:杨英俊、叶静、肖哗、王轶萍、杨富锋、顾敬岩、孙玉光、吴金中、柯玉玺、薄军、段一飞、周元峰、吴雪梅、吴印龙、李为为、I
HiiKAoNi KAca
HiiKAoi KAca
1范围
出租汽车服务管理信息系统
第4部分:数据交换与共享
JT/T905.4—2014
JT/T905的本部分规定了市级客运出租汽车服务管理信息系统与省部平台之间数据交换的技术要求,包括通信方式、安全认证、功能实现流程、协议消息格式和数据实体格式等内容。本部分适用于出租汽车服务管理信息系统与省部平台之间的数据交换与共享。2规范性引用文件
下列文件对于本文件的应用是必不可少的。凡是注日期的引用文件,仅注日期的版本适用于本文件。凡是不注日期的引用文件,其最新版本(包括所有的修改单)适用于本文件。GB/T2260
GB/T2261.1
GB/T3304
GB/T4658
GB/T11714
GB/T12402
JT/T415-2006
中华人民共和国行政区划代码
个人基本信息分类与代码第1部分:人的性别代码中国各民族名称的罗马字母拼写法和代码学历代码
全国组织机构代码编制规则
经济类型分类与代码
中华人民共和国机动车驾驶证件道路运输电子政务平台编目编码规则JT/T905.2-2014出租汽车服务管理信息系统第2部分:运营专用设备JT/T905.32014出租汽车服务管理信息系统第3部分:信息数据元3术语、定义和缩略语
3.1术语和定义
下列术语和定义适用于本文件。3.1.1
上级平台superiorplatform
出租汽车服务管理信息系统中的省级、部级系统。3.1.2
下级平台inferiorplatform
出租汽车服务管理信息系统中的市级系统、接人部级系统的省级系统。3.1.3
车辆定位信息vehiclepositioninginformation由智能服务终端从导航卫星接收并发送到监控指挥中心的,与该出租汽车当前位置有关的信息以及出租汽车报警状态信息的统称,如经纬度,速度方向等。3.1.4
车辆动态信息
yehicledynamicinformation
HiiKAoNiKAca
JT/T905.4-2014
出租汽车在运营行驶过程中产生的相关信息,包括车辆定位、运营等方面的信息。3.1.5
vehicle static information
车辆静态信息
出租汽车从事经营活动相关的、在一定时期内固定不变的行政管理和运营管理信息,包括企业、车辆、从业人员、运价等信息。
链路link
在上下级平台之间采用两条基手TCP协议的虚拟通道。3.2缩略语
下列缩略语适用于本文件。
CCITT:国际电报电话咨询委员会(IntermationalTelephoneandTelegraphConsultativeCommittee)CRC:循环穴余校验(cyclicredundancycheck)CRC16-CCITT:CCITT标准的CRC-16检验码4技术要求
4.1通信方式
上级平台与下级平台之间应采用面向连接的链路通信方式,具体要求如下:a)上下级平台间通信方式采用TCP协议长连接方式;b)上级平台作为服务器端,提供服务的IP地址、端口号以及用户名、密码等信息,供下级平台接人;
c)下级平台作为客户端,向上级平台发起建立链路连接请求,链路成功建立后,上下级平台通过该链路进行数据通信;
d)通信链路通过其中的TCP客户端方发送链路保持数据包检测链路连接状态,实现链路的可靠连接。
4.2安全认证
根据4.1中规定的通信方式、上级平台对下级平台的接入请求进行安全验证,确保建立可靠、可信的通信链路。
上级平台对下级平台安全验证流程应遵循以下规定:a)上级平台为下级平台分配相应的接人码、接人用户名、密码以及数据加解密相关参数;b)下级平台与上级平台连接时,发送“登录请求”消息,上级平台收到下级平台连接请求后,首先验证请求的IP地址,如果请求IP地址与约定的接人IP地址不一致,则返回验证失败结果;其次,上级平台对下级平台的接人码、用户名以及密码进行验证,根据验证的结果向下级平台返回相应的结果值:
c)上下级平台间的数据传输宜采用加密模式传输,实现对传输数据的即时加密,具体加密算法按照4.4.6中的规定。
4.3功能实现流程
4.3.1链路管理类流程
4.3.1.1下级平台链路登录流程
HiiKAoNiKAca
下级平台向上级平台请求链路登录流程应遵循以下规定:JT/T905.4—2014
a)由下级平台向上级平台发送登录请求,登录请求数据包内容包括平台接人码、登录用户名、密码、建立从链路所需的TCP服务P地址及端口号:b)上级平台对下级平台的登录请求进行安全认证,同时在日志中记录登录情况,如果认证成功,应答登录成功,否则应答登录失败,并给出失败原因码;c)链路建立成功后,后续数据通信包经该链路进行发送。4.3.1.2链路保持流程
链路保持流程应遵循以下规定:a)下级平台登录成功后,在与上级平台之间如果有应用业务数据包往来的情况下,不需要发送链路保持数据包;否则,下级平台应每隔1min发送一个链路保持请求数据包到上级平台以保持链路连接;
b)在没有应用数据包往来的情况下,上级平台连续3min未收到下级平台发送的链路保持请求数据包,则认为与下级平台的连接中断,将主动断开数据传输链路;在没有应用数据包往来的情况下,下级平台连续3min未收到上级平台发送的链路保持应答数c
据包,则认为与上级平台的连接中断,将主动断开数据传输从链路。4.3.1.3下级平台向上级平台请求链路注销当下级平台主动退出时,首先发送链路注销请求,上级平台收到注销请求后返回链路注销应答并记录日志,上级平台即断开该链路。4.3.1.4下级平台主动关闭与上级平台之间的链路连接当下级平台作为客户端发现链路连接异常时,记录到日志,下级平台即主动中断链路连接。4.3.2出租车动态信息交换业务类流程4.3.2.1下级平台向上级平台实时上传车辆定位信息下级平台在收到车辆定位信息后,应实时向上级平台上传该车辆定位信息,上级平台接收到该信息后,进行人库记载并给下级平台应答。4.3.2.2下级平台向上级平台实时上传车辆营运数据信息下级平台在收到车辆营运数据信息后应实时向上级平台上传该车辆营运数据信息,上级平台接收到该信息后,进行入库记载并给下级平台应答。4.3.2.3下级平台向上级平台补报车辆定位信息若双方平台之间通信链路中断,应在双方链路通信恢复后,由下级平台向上级平台补报链路中断期间未上传的车辆定位信息。
4.3.2.4下级平台向上级平台补发车辆营运数据信息若双方平台之间通信链路中断,应在双方链路通信恢复后,由下级平台向上级平台补报链路中断期间未上传的车辆营运数据信息。4.3.3信息统计业务类流程
出租汽车服务管理信息系统中的市级平台按照要求定期汇总系统运行数据上报至上级平台,上级平台接收到该信息后,进行人库记载并给下级平台应答。定期汇总系统运行数据包括:出租汽车日营运情况数据、出租汽车单车月营运数据。4.3.4出租车静态信息交换业务类流程4.3.4.1下级平台向上级平台上传出租车静态信息流程4.3.4.1.1下级平台初次连接上级平台时需进行出租汽车静态信息的上报,上级平台接收到该信息ii KAoNni KAca
JT/T905.4—2014
后,进行入库记载并给下级平台应答。4.3.4.1.2当出租汽车静态信息某些数据项发生变化时,下级平台即可上报出租汽车静态信息,上级平台接收到该信息后,进行入库更新并给下级平台应答。4.3.4.2上级平台向下级平台请求补报出租汽车静态信息流程4.3.4.2.1下级平台向上级平台进行车辆定位信息或营运数据信息上报时,发现车辆的静态信息缺失后,即刻向下级平台发送补报车辆静态信息请求。4.3.4.2.2下级平台在收到请求后,即刻将相应车辆的静态信息数据补报给上级平台。3上级平台接收到车辆的静态信息数据后,进行入库记载并给下级平台应答。4.3.4.2.3
协议消息格式
消息说明
每条信息应包含消息头和消息体两部分。数据流应遵循大端(bigendian,即高字节在前,低字节在后)排序方式的网络字节顺序。未使用的数据位皆填0x00。4.4.2
数据类型
基本数据类型规定见表1。
表1基本数据类型
数据类型
time_t
Octet String
BCD[n]
UINT16
UINT32
数据结构
描述及要求
64位无符号整型,占8byte
单字节
多字节
定长字符串,位数不足时,右补十六进制0x00,汉字采用GBK编码8421码,占nbyte
16位无符号整型,占2byte
32位无符号整型,占4byte
两个平台之间进行数据交换时,所交换的消息的数据结构由五部分组成,见表2。交换消息的数据结构
数据结构
HEADFLAG
MESSAGEHEADER
MESSAGE BODY
CRCCODE
ENDFLAG
头标识
消息头
消息体
CRC校验码
尾标识
4.4.4标示位
头标识为字符0x5b。
尾标识为字符0x5d。
JT/T905.4—2014
若校验码、消息头以及消息体中出现头尾标识字符,则要进行转义处理,转义规则如下:a)若数据内容中有出现字符0x5b的,需替换为字符0x5a紧跟字符0x01;b)若数据内容中有出现字符0x5a的,需替换为字符0x5a紧跟字符0x02:若数据内容中有出现字符0x5d的,需替换为字符0x5e紧跟字符0x01:c
d)若数据内容中有出现字符0x5e的,需替换为字符0x5e紧跟字符0x02。4.4.5消息头
在两个平台之间进行数据交换时,数据结构中消息头的格式见表3。表3消息头格式
字段名
MSG_LENGTH
MSG_SN
MSG_ID
MSG_GNSSCENTERID
VERSION_FLAG
ENCRYPT_FLAG
ENCRYPT_KEY
数据加密
数据类型
UINT32
UINT32
UINT16
UINT32
UINT32
数据密钥格式
描述及要求
数据长度(包括头标识、消息头、消息体、CRC校验码和尾标识)消息序列号,占4byte,用于接收方检测是否有信息的丢失。上级平台和下级平台按自已发送数据包的个数计数,互不影响。程序开始运行时等于零,发送第一顿数据时开始计数,到最大数后自动归零业务数据类型的标识
下级平台接入码,上级平台给下级平台分配的唯一标识号协议版本号标识,上下级平台之间采用的标准协议版本编号,占3byte。
例如:0x010x020x0F表示的版本号是V1.2.15消息加密标识位:0表示消息不加密:1表示消息加密,说明对后续相应业务的数据体采用ENCRYPT_KEY对应的密钥进行加密处理消息体加密的密钥,占4byte
数据传输中所采用的数据密钥格式规定见表4。表4数据密钥格式
字段名
ENCRYPT_KEY
4.4.6.2数据加密要求
数据类型
UINT32
描述及要求
数据加密的密钥,占4byte
4.4.6.2.1加密只针对消息的消息体部分进行。密钥通过网络进行传输,不同的消息可采用不同的密钥进行加密。
4.4.6.2.2在数据包发送之前,将数据包内容与伪随机序列按字节进行异或运算。5
JT/T905.4—2014
4.4.6.2.3加密算法采用N模伪随机序列发生器产生伪随机字节序列,将待传输的数据与伪随机码按字节进行异或运算。
4.4.6.2.4不同的上下级平台之间,加密的算法是一致的,但是针对M1、IA1、IC1的不同。数据先经过加密而后解密。
4.4.6.3加密算法
加密解密为同一算法。
Const unsigned UINT32Ml=A;
Constunsigned UINT32IA1=B;
Const unsigned UINT32IC1=C;
Voidencrypt(UINT32key,unsigned char *buffer,UINT32 size)UINT32 idx = O;
if(0 = = key )
key = l;
UINT32 mkey = M1;
if (O = = mkey)
mkey = l;
while( idx< size)
key = IAl * (key % mkey)+ ICl;buffer[idx++]=(unsigned char)((key>>20)&OxFF);4.4.7数据校验
从消息头到校验码前的CRC16-CCITT的校验值,遵循大端排序方式的规定。CRC16-CCITT码生成多项式为×16+×12++1,简记式1021。数据CRC校验码格式规定见表5。表5校验码格式
字段名
CRCCODE
数据实体格式
数据实体格式说明
4.5.1.1概述
数据长度
数据类型
UINT16
描述及要求
数据CRC校验码wwW.bzxz.Net
表6至表30定义了消息体中数据项的组成,消息体为定长格式,按照位置解析字段。6
小提示:此标准内容仅展示完整标准里的部分截取内容,若需要完整标准请到上方自行免费下载完整标准文档。
标准图片预览标准图片预览

标准图片预览:






  • 热门标准
  • JT交通运输标准标准计划
设为首页 - 收藏本站 - - 返回顶部
请牢记:“bzxz.net”即是“标准下载”四个汉字汉语拼音首字母与国际顶级域名“.net”的组合。 ©2009 标准下载网 www.bzxz.net 本站邮件:[email protected]
网站备案号:湘ICP备2023016450号-1